Owen Trevor debuta en el largometraje con este filme, después de haber dirigido la serie Top Gear, también ambientada en el mundo del automovilismo.
Este es el debut en el cine del joven actor William Lodder, que interpreta el papel protagonista.
La película se ha rodado en varias localizaciones de Australia.